OPTICAL AND ELECTRICAL CHARACTERISTICS (Tamb = 25 °C, unless otherwise specified) TLRH4420CU, RED PARAMETER TEST CONDITION SYMBOL MIN. TYP. MAX. UNIT Luminous intensity (1) VS = 12 V IV 1.6 10 - mcd Dominant wavelength VS = 12 V d 612 - 625 nm Peak wavelength VS = 12 V p - 635 - nm Angle of half intensity VS = 12 V -± 30 - deg Forward current VS = 12 V IF -10 12 mA Breakdown voltage IR = 10 μA VBR 670 - V Junction capacitance VR = 0 V, f = 1 MHz Cj -50 - pF OPTICAL AND ELECTRICAL CHARACTERISTICS (Tamb = 25 °C, unless otherwise specified) TLRO4420CU, SOFT ORANGE PARAMETER TEST CONDITION SYMBOL MIN. TYP. MAX. UNIT Luminous intensity (1) VS = 12 V IV 410 - mcd Dominant wavelength VS = 12 V d 598 - 611 nm Peak wavelength VS = 12 V p - 605 - nm Angle of half intensity VS = 12 V -± 30 - deg Forward current VS = 12 V IF -10 12 mA Breakdown voltage IR = 10 μA VBR 670 - V Junction capacitance VR = 0, f = 1 MHz Cj -50 - pF OPTICAL AND ELECTRICAL CHARACTERISTICS (Tamb = 25 °C, unless otherwise specified) TLRY4420CU, YELLOW PARAMETER TEST CONDITION SYMBOL MIN. TYP. MAX. UNIT Luminous intensity (1) VS = 12 V IV 1.6 10 - mcd Dominant wavelength VS = 12 V d 581 - 594 nm Peak wavelength VS = 12 V p - 585 - nm Angle of half intensity VS = 12 V -± 30 - deg Forward current VS = 12 V IF -10 12 mA Breakdown voltage IR = 10 μA VBR 670 - V Junction capacitance VR = 0, f = 1 MHz Cj -50 - pF OPTICAL AND ELECTRICAL CHARACTERISTICS (Tamb = 25 °C, unless otherwise specified) TLRG4420CU, GREEN PARAMETER TEST CONDITION SYMBOL MIN. TYP. MAX. UNIT Luminous intensity (1) VS = 12 V IV 1.6 10 - mcd Dominant wavelength VS = 12 V d 562 - 575 nm Peak wavelength VS = 12 V p - 565 - nm Angle of half intensity VS = 12 V -± 30 - deg Forward current VS = 12 V IF -10 12 mA Breakdown voltage IR = 10 μA VBR 670 - V Junction capacitance VR = 0, f = 1 MHz Cj -50 - pF |
